Distributed systems and message-driven architecture
Time-series and relational databases
**
Jones Lang LaSalle (JLL) is seeking a Senior Software Engineer with extensive backend development experience, particularly in Java and Python, to contribute to their Smart Building Solutions. The role involves designing scalable platforms for IoT-driven systems and requires collaboration across global teams.
**
Job Summary
JLL empowers you to shape a brighter way forward by combining world class services, advisory and technology for our clients.
You will work on scalable platforms for IoT-driven, data-intensive systems within JLL’s Smart Building Solutions using Java, Python, and emerging AI capabilities.
At JLL, we help you realize your full potential in an entrepreneurial and inclusive work environment with competitive pay and benefits.
Matching Summary
Match Score: 75
**
Jones Lang LaSalle (JLL) is seeking a Senior Software Engineer with extensive backend development experience, particularly in Java and Python, to contribute to their Smart Building Solutions. The role involves designing scalable platforms for IoT-driven systems and requires collaboration across global teams.
**
Skills & Requirements
Must-have
Java and Python backend development
Distributed systems and message-driven architecture
Time-series and relational databases
CI/CD pipelines and infrastructure automation
Authentication and authorization frameworks
Knowledge of BMS/IoT ecosystems and protocols
Nice-to-have
Agentic AI and developer agents
AWS cloud services experience
Collaboration with global teams
Agile software development practices
Strong critical thinking and communication skills
Key Requirements
BS or MS in computer science or related field
5+ years industry experience in backend systems
Experience with OAuth, OIDC, SAML, and Okta
Experience with MQTT, REST APIs
Experience with GitHub Actions, Terraform, JFrog
Preferred AWS experience including EKS, MSK, DynamoDB